Secret Configurations: Side-by-Side vs. French Door
When choosing an [Slimline American Fridge Freezer](https://americanfreezer05980.alltdesign.com/the-ultimate-cheat-sheet-on-american-style-fridge-freezer-59268487) fridge freezer, there are two primary design styles to consider. Each deals unique advantages depending on how a home organizes its groceries.
1. Side-by-Side Models
This is the classic "American" shape. The system is split vertically, with the freezer typically on the left and the refrigerator on the right. This style permits for eye-level access to both frozen and fresh foods, though the narrow racks can in some cases make it tough to save large items like pizza boxes or big plates.
2. French Door (Multi-Door) Models
In the last few years, the French Door setup has actually gotten significant traction. These units include 2 side-by-side doors for the cooled area at the top, with several pull-out freezer drawers at the bottom. This layout puts the most often utilized fresh items at eye level across the complete width of the device, providing remarkable storage for extra-large catering trays.

Modern stainless-steel American fridge freezers are more than simply cold boxes; they are advanced climate-control systems created to extend the life span of perishables.
Overall No Frost Technology
The inclusion of "Total No Frost" innovation is virtually standard in premium designs. By utilizing a fan to distribute cold air throughout the internal compartments, the appliance prevents the accumulation of ice. This eliminates the requirement for manual defrosting and makes sure that frozen items do not stick, preserving the texture and quality of the food.
Double Cooling Systems
Higher-end designs often use 2 independent cooling circuits-- one for the fridge and one for the freezer. This avoids the transfer of odors in between compartments and maintains optimal humidity levels. In the fridge, higher humidity is necessary to keep veggies crisp, while the freezer needs dry air to avoid frost.
Multi-Air Flow
Tactically positioned vents on every shelf level guarantee that the internal temperature remains consistent, despite how full the fridge is. This prevents "locations" near the door and guarantees that delicate items like dairy remain at the appropriate temperature level throughout the system.
Setup and Spatial Considerations
The considerable footprint of an [Silver American Fridge Freezer](https://americanfridgefreezers37532.tdlwiki.com/2240203/guide_to_american_fridge_freezers_uk_in_2024_guide_to_american_fridge_freezers_uk_in_2024) fridge freezer needs meticulous preparation. Beyond the physical dimensions of the unit, numerous other aspects must be represented during setup.

Key Installation Requirements:
Door Clearance: Because the doors on these units are substantial, they need area to swing open completely. Many models need a minimum of 90-130 degrees of door opening to enable internal drawers to be taken out entirely.Ventilation Gaps: To prevent the compressor from overheating, makers normally suggest a 5cm gap on top and 1cm - 2cm on the sides.Pipes Access: If the design consists of an ice and water dispenser, a connection to the mains supply of water is usually needed. Does a stainless-steel [American Fridge Freezer With Water And Ice Dispenser](https://american-fridge-freezer00376.blogdal.com/40954539/10-places-to-find-american-fridge-freezer-with-ice-maker) fridge freezer require to be plumbed in?It depends on the design. Systems with constant ice and water dispensers generally require a mains water connection. However, numerous producers now provide "non-plumbed" versions that use an internal water tank, enabling the exact same functions without the need for a professional plumbing professional.

For how long do these devices normally last?A top quality American fridge freezer from a trusted brand name usually has a life expectancy of 10 to 15 years. Regular cleaning of the condenser coils and changing water filters can help maximize this durability.

Are they noisy?Most modern-day systems run at a sound level in between 38dB and 42dB, which is roughly comparable to a peaceful library. Nevertheless, the ice maker can produce periodic mechanical noises when dropping cubes into the storage bin.

Can magnets be utilized on a stainless steel fridge?This differs by the type of stainless steel utilized. Standard 304-grade stainless-steel is non-magnetic, whereas 430-grade (often used in appliance production) generally is magnetic. Numerous modern-day "fingerprint-resistant" surfaces are also magnetic.
